Horse Fur Eyelashes HF22
Horse Fur Eyelashes HF05
Horse Fur Eyelashes HF29
Horse Fur Eyelashes HF08
Horse Fur Eyelashes HF09
Horse Fur Eyelashes HF18
Horse Fur Eyelashes HF07
Horse Fur Eyelashes HF20
Horse Fur Eyelashes HF28
Horse Fur Eyelashes HF12
Horse Fur Eyelashes HF27
Horse Fur Eyelashes HF10
Horse Fur Eyelashes HF19
Horse Fur Eyelashes HF23
Horse Fur Eyelashes HF31
Horse Fur Eyelashes HF33